DocStr(wxAcceleratorEntry,
"A class used to define items in an `wx.AcceleratorTable`. wxPython
programs can choose to use wx.AcceleratorEntry objects, but using a
list of 3-tuple of integers (flags, keyCode, cmdID) usually works just
as well. See `__init__` for details of the tuple values.
:see: `wx.AcceleratorTable`", "");
class wxAcceleratorEntry {
public:
DocCtorStr(
wxAcceleratorEntry(int flags = 0, int keyCode = 0, int cmdID = 0/*, wxMenuItem *menuitem = NULL*/),
"Construct a wx.AcceleratorEntry.",
"
:param flags: A bitmask of wx.ACCEL_ALT, wx.ACCEL_SHIFT,
wx.ACCEL_CTRL or wx.ACCEL_NORMAL used to specify
which modifier keys are held down.
:param keyCode: The keycode to be detected
:param cmdID: The menu or control command ID to use for the
accellerator event.
");
~wxAcceleratorEntry();
DocDeclStr(
void , Set(int flags, int keyCode, int cmd/*, wxMenuItem *menuItem = NULL*/),
"(Re)set the attributes of a wx.AcceleratorEntry.
:see `__init__`", "");
// void SetMenuItem(wxMenuItem *item);
// wxMenuItem *GetMenuItem() const;
DocDeclStr(
int , GetFlags(),
"Get the AcceleratorEntry's flags.", "");
DocDeclStr(
int , GetKeyCode(),
"Get the AcceleratorEntry's keycode.", "");
DocDeclStr(
int , GetCommand(),
"Get the AcceleratorEntry's command ID.", "");
};
DocStr(wxAcceleratorTable,
"An accelerator table allows the application to specify a table of
keyboard shortcuts for menus or other commands. On Windows, menu or
button commands are supported; on GTK, only menu commands are
supported.", "
The object ``wx.NullAcceleratorTable`` is defined to be a table with
no data, and is the initial accelerator table for a window.
An accelerator takes precedence over normal processing and can be a
convenient way to program some event handling. For example, you can
use an accelerator table to make a hotkey generate an event no matter
which window within a frame has the focus.
Foe example::
aTable = wx.AcceleratorTable([(wx.ACCEL_ALT, ord('X'), exitID),
(wx.ACCEL_CTRL, ord('H'), helpID),
(wx.ACCEL_CTRL, ord('F'), findID),
(wx.ACCEL_NORMAL, wx.WXK_F3, findnextID)
])
self.SetAcceleratorTable(aTable)
:see: `wx.AcceleratorEntry`, `wx.Window.SetAcceleratorTable`
");
class wxAcceleratorTable : public wxObject {
public:
DocAStr(wxAcceleratorTable,
"__init__(entries) -> AcceleratorTable",
"Construct an AcceleratorTable from a list of `wx.AcceleratorEntry`
items or or of 3-tuples (flags, keyCode, cmdID)
:see: `wx.AcceleratorEntry`", "");
wxAcceleratorTable(int n, const wxAcceleratorEntry* entries);
~wxAcceleratorTable();
bool Ok() const;
};
